International Calligraphy Exhibition in the Russian Academy of Arts Museum in St. Petersburg

On September 16, 2008 the Russian Academy of Arts Museum in St. Petersburg will present the first in Russia International Calligraphy Exhibition aimed at the rebirth of historical traditions of handwritten texts and promotion of the art of calligraphy as a reflection of human culture.

The exhibition highlights the Museum’s collection of rare and unknown Slavic handwritten texts and old manuscripts of other peoples of the world. It will be an unparalleled opportunity to see writing and calligraphic instruments of various ages.   

On show are sample works by the world calligraphic schools from Russia, Europe, United States, China, Israel, Japan, Syria, Mongolia, Turkey, India, Australia, Taiwan, Palestine, Jordan and Brazil.
